Statistics That Highlight Localization Necessity
Localization is a critical element for businesses aiming to penetrate European markets effectively. It goes beyond mere translation; it entails adapting content to meet the cultural, linguistic, and contextual nuances of every particular area. As Europe includes diverse languages and cultures, the importance of localization cannot be overstated.
Statistics indicate that 76% of consumers favor to buy merchandise with info in their native language. This choice underscores the need of localized content material, as failure to do so can result in missed opportunities. Moreover, 40% of customers will not purchase from a website if it is not available of their language. These figures highlight that localization is not only a luxury but a requirement for companies aiming to establish robust connections with native audiences.
Moreover, corporations that spend cash on localization see a significant return on investment. Analysis reveals that companies that localize their websites can achieve up to 1.5 times more conversions than these that do not. With Europe’s varied markets, tailoring content to align with native customs, preferences, and authorized standards is crucial for achievement.
In summary, efficient localization is essential for partaking European shoppers. By understanding and implementing localization methods, businesses can enhance their market presence, improve person experience, and ultimately drive gross sales development.

Adapting Visuals for Totally Different Regional Audiences
When localizing content for European markets, one of many key considerations is adapting visual components to resonate with various regional audiences. Visual content should not only replicate cultural preferences but additionally adhere to local norms and values. For example, colour symbolism varies throughout Europe; while blue may evoke belief in one nation, it might have completely different associations elsewhere. Understanding these nuances is essential for creating visuals that connect with the audience.
Additionally, imagery should represent the demographics of every region precisely. Using models or eventualities that mirror native diversity can enhance relatability and acceptance among the target audience. For instance, a advertising marketing campaign aimed toward Scandinavian international locations may highlight out of doors life and nature, while Mediterranean countries may focus on family gatherings and social interactions.
Moreover, language play in visuals, corresponding to incorporating localized phrases or humor, can considerably enhance engagement. Graphics and infographics should be designed with clear fonts and symbols which are universally understood, yet still tailor-made to local customs and languages. This ensures that the visuals convey the meant message with out causing confusion or offense.
It's also essential to think about authorized laws relating to imagery and visuals in promoting, which might differ by nation. Some regions may have stricter tips about depicting sure subjects, requiring careful selection of visuals to adjust to local legal guidelines.
In abstract, adapting visuals for European audiences includes a radical understanding of cultural variations, demographic illustration, language nuances, and authorized issues. By prioritizing these elements, manufacturers can create compelling visual content material that resonates with local consumers across Europe.

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) for Localization
Measuring localization success is crucial for understanding how nicely your content resonates with goal audiences in European markets. To gauge the effectiveness of localization efforts, businesses should establish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) that mirror each qualitative and quantitative knowledge.
One of the first KPIs is person engagement, which may be assessed by way of metrics corresponding to time spent on web site, page views per session, and bounce charges. Excessive engagement levels point out that the localized content material is appealing and relevant to the viewers.
Another necessary KPI is conversion rate, which measures the proportion of customers who full desired actions, similar to making a purchase or signing up for a newsletter. By monitoring conversion rates earlier than and after localization, firms can see the direct impression of their efforts.
Customer feedback and satisfaction scores are also priceless in evaluating localization success. Surveys and reviews can provide insights into how nicely the viewers connects with the localized content and whether or not it meets their expectations.
Additionally, monitoring social media interactions and shareability of localized content material may help assess its attain and resonance within particular markets. Higher ranges of shares and positive feedback indicate profitable localization.
Lastly, analyzing site visitors sources can reveal how effectively localized content material attracts new visitors. A important enhance in natural search traffic from specific regions might counsel that localization methods are working to enhance visibility and relevance.
By focusing on these KPIs, businesses can effectively measure the success of their localization efforts, guaranteeing that they adapt their content to fulfill the diverse wants of European markets.
